جدیدترین مقالات آموزش فارسی فریمورک فلاتر Flutter
فریمورک برنامه نویسی Flutter که از طرف شرکت گوگل در سال 2017 معرفی شده است. بستری بسیار عالی برای طراحی و توسعه اپلیکیشن های مبتنی بر سیستم عامل های اندروید, iOS, ویندوز, لینوکس و حتی وب میباشد.
Flutter
اگر یک برنامه نویس موبایل هستید و میخواهید بدون نیاز به استفاده از چندین تکنولوژی مختلف برای هر دو سیستم عامل اندروید و iOS اپلیکیشن طراحی کنید فلاتر بهترین گزینه ای است که با آن روبرو خواهید شد.
در حال حاضر Flutter از پلتفرم وب نیز به صورت کامل پشتیبانی میکند و این امکان را به شما میدهد که وب اپلیکیشن PWA نیز طراحی کنید.
تفاوت فلاتر با سایر فریمورک ها؟
فریمورک های چندسکویی مختلفی مشابه فلاتر وجود دارند که از جمله مهم ترین آنها میتوان به زامارین و React Native اشاره کرد.
اما تفاوت Flutter با این فریمورک ها چه چیزی است؟
- رابط کاربری بصری: یکی از نقاط قوت فلاتر، قابلیت طراحی رابط کاربری (UI) بصری و پویا است. با استفاده از ویجتها (Widgets) در فلاتر، میتوانید رابطهای کاربری پویا و زیبا را برای برنامههای خود طراحی کنید. این قابلیت به توسعهدهندگان اجازه میدهد تا برنامههایی با تجربه کاربری منحصر به فرد و قابلیتهای زیاد را تولید کنند.
- برنامههای تک صفحهای: Flutter برای توسعه برنامههای تک صفحهای (Single-page applications) بسیار قوی است. در این نوع برنامهها، صفحه بارگذاری مجدد نمیشود و تمام تغییرات و تعاملات به صورت پویا بر روی همان صفحه انجام میشود. این قابلیت در فلاتر به خوبی پشتیبانی میشود و امکان ایجاد برنامههای تعاملی و سریع را فراهم میکند.